- [ ] Verify that all schema migrations on the Tillhaven order database followed the zero-downtime protocol: expand phase deployed, dual writes confirmed, backfill completed and checksummed, contract phase applied only after a full release cycle. Confirm rollback scripts exist for each step. Any discrepancy or missing checksum record must be escalated immediately to the engineer named below.

approver of hahog-hahap = Ulaath Praael

Hey dispatch crew,

Quick handover from me (Teo) to whoever's on tomorrow: the master key set for the Ollebrant site is in the small red pouch in the key safe, third hook. All twelve keys accounted for, tags match the sheet. Facilities wants them couriered over first thing, before the fit-out team arrives. Don't let them sit out on the counter. When the courier shows, do exactly this.

dispatch memo: the sorius tamius courier leaves the praeth ledger at gate 4873 under passcode 928014

# Break-Glass Access: Lumera Address Autocomplete Widget

If the Lumera autocomplete widget fails closed in production and normal admin access is unavailable, contractors may use the break-glass path. First confirm the outage with the on-call lead, then open the sealed Haverlock console and disable the suggestion cache so raw lookups pass through. Every break-glass use is audited and reviewed within one business day. To unlock the Haverlock console, enter the recovery passphrase shown below.

unlock words, yajop-faweg: holwyn-fraeth